The 14 California lawyers who face sanctions after a federal judge detailed their "exceptional misconduct" on behalf of Qualcomm have run into an extremely sticky problem in their efforts to explain what happened.
Lawyers representing them argued in papers this week that they cannot providethe fullest possible explanation because Qualcomm continues to assert its attorney-client privliges.

As a result of this, lawyers for the Qualcomm 14 have asked a federal judge to issue a rare exemption that would let the lawyers who once represented Qualcomm violate the privlege so they can speak in their own defense.
This is very rare in the state of law and the judge was given time to think of his decision. Client-attorney privilege is upheld to the fullest extent. We will have to keep our eyes on this situation developing out in San Diego.

Business Lawyer, Bush Fundraiser, Named to UN

business lawyer

A Southfield business lawyer specializing in complex litigation who has helped raise money for President George W. Bush and other Republicans was nominated today as a U.S. delegate to the United Nations General Assembly.

Rodger D. Young stated he was contacted last week and told of the posting. He will be one of 5 delegates to serve in the General Assembly beginning next week and lasting into December.

The General Assembly is expected to address on global warming, economic development and disarmament, as well as deal with policies in the Middle East and elsewhere.

"I think it's an extremely interesting time to be doing it because the General Assembly will be dealing with those issues," Young said.

In the last decade, Young has been a major fund-raiser for Republican causes. In the 2000 and 2004 campaigns, he was a Bush pioneer, meaning he helped raise at least a hundred thousand dollars.

Corporate Lawyers Spoofed by Coca Cola


In 2006, lawyer Michael J. Kline told 2 brand managers for Coca-Cola Classic that they could sue their company's calorie-free soda brand, Coca-Cola Zero, for "taste infringement."

In the ad, Kline and in-house lawyers Elizabeth Finn Johnson and James M. Koelemay Jr., as well as Dalton, Ga., attorney Robert A. Cowan react with varying degrees of laughter, disbelief and, in Johnson's case, incredulous outrage at suing Coca Cola.

"You don't have valid claim!" Johnson shouts at one point.

What they did not know at the time was that the Coca Cola brand managers were really improvisational actors Bob Beuth and Bill Glass of Los Angeles, that they were being filmed and that this was all part of a marketing campaign to promote Coke Zero.

"To be quite honest with you, these guys came across as very legitimate," Kline says, recalling that the actors wore company ID badges. Though he later got suspicious, he says, "They were pretty good at selling a ludicrous proposition."
